Massey Ferguson 140 vs TYM T430
Side-by-side specs comparison
Verdict by the numbers
- The Massey Ferguson 140 and the TYM T430 deliver the same power: 43 HP.
- The TYM T430 is heavier: 1696 kg versus 1450 kg for the Massey Ferguson 140.
- The TYM T430 offers a higher rear lift capacity: 1202 kg versus 1031 kg.
Full specs comparison
| Massey Ferguson 140 | TYM T430 | |
|---|---|---|
| Power | 43 HP | 43 HP |
| Production years | 1966–1975 | — |
| Fuel | Diesel | Diesel |
| Cylinders | 3 | 4 |
| Displacement | 2.5 L | 2.2 L |
| Weight | 1 450 kg | 1 696 kg |
| Drive | 2WD | 4WD |
| Transmission | — | Synchronized |
| Gears (fwd/rev) | 6 / 2 | — |
| Rear lift capacity | 1 031 kg | 1 202 kg |
| Wheelbase | 182 cm | 180 cm |
| Length | 299 cm | 335 cm |
